A Merger of Colossal Proportions 
Quite a few industries have been a buzz lately with talks of major mergers - Pfizer and Allergan in the biopharmaceutical sector, brewers Anheuser-Busch and SABMiller and chemical manufacturers Dow and DuPont. When is comes to supply chain management what do these companies need to focus on, should their mergers happen? This week, Source One's Associate Director Jennifer Ulrich weighs in on the impact these mergers will have on their industries, as well as how to successfully plan and coordinate the combined spend categories. 

The Island of IT Part I & Part II
Even the most mature Strategic Sourcing and Procurement departments are still shunned out of the IT spend category. While there are a number of excuses for why these two departments work separately, there are still ways to overcome these challenges so Procurement departments can optimize IT spend. In part I of her blog series, Source One's Project Manager, Torey Guingrich explores these excuses and how Procurement professionals can navigate these hurdles to get the necessary stakeholder buy-in. But, what do you do once you're able to overcome these hurdles? - make sure you deliver on the value of procurement you promised.  In her follow up blog piece, Torey explains how to ensure procurement working together with IT is a valuable experience.
